This is a possibile solution for direct print. The trick is to use this printZpl function to direct print your ZPL data:

    function printZpl(zpl) {
      var printWindow = window.open();
      printWindow.document.open('text/plain')
      printWindow.document.write(zpl);
      printWindow.document.close();
      printWindow.focus();
      printWindow.print();
      printWindow.close();
    }
    printZpl(data)
